Understanding Saxenda Costs and Insurance Coverage
Embarking on a weight loss journey often involves navigating the complexities of medication costs and insurance coverage. Saxenda, a prescription medication designed to aid in weight management, is no exception. Understanding the associated expenses and your potential coverage can be a crucial step in making an informed decision about Saxenda as part of your weight loss plan. It's important to meticulously review your insurance policy documents or consult your provider directly to elucidate your specific coverage for Saxenda prescriptions.
- Factors influencing Saxenda costs can include: the pharmacy you choose, your insurance plan's formulary, and the dosage prescribed by your doctor.
- Moreover, programs such as patient assistance programs may be available to help offset medication expenses.
By strategically researching Saxenda costs and insurance coverage, you can make a well-informed decision that aligns with your financial resources.
Finding Affordable Saxenda: Discounts and Strategies
Navigating the cost of Saxenda can be tricky, but don't stress! There are methods to lower your expenses. First, research patient assistance initiatives offered by the producer itself. Many drugs have these choices, providing discounts based on your income. You can also consult with your healthcare provider about other treatment options. Additionally, compare rates at different pharmacies and search for mail-order choices, which often present lower rates. Ultimately, don't shy away to ask about any available sales or savings offers from your pharmacy.

Is Saxenda Worth the Cost
Determining whether Saxenda is worth its price involves weighing the potential benefits against the associated expenses. Saxenda, a prescription medication used for chronic weight management, can contribute to significant reduction in body mass in some individuals. It works by affecting hunger hormones, possibly leading to decreased appetite and calorie intake. However, Saxenda is not a instant solution. It requires consistent use alongside lifestyle changes like diet modifications and physical activity.
Furthermore, the cost of Saxenda can be a significant factor for some patients. It's typically not covered by coverage options, making it an expensive treatment for many. It's crucial to discuss your individual needs with a healthcare professional to determine if Saxenda is a suitable and affordable option for you.
